Food safety raids at Hyderabad bakery, brewery uncover expired food, pest infestation, hygiene violations

Food safety inspections conducted by the Telangana Food Safety department at a bakery and a brewery in Hyderabad’s Nagole area on Wednesday (May 20) uncovered serious hygiene and food safety violations, with officials finding pest infestation, expired food products and suspected reuse of cooking oil at two establishments.

According to a press note issued by the department, inspections at Urban Monk Fine Dine and Baking in LB Nagar and Meld Haus brewery in Nagole revealed multiple violations. Officials found expired and mislabelled food products, improper food storage practices, poor sanitary conditions and suspected repeated use of cooking oil at the premises.

In a separate inspection in Karimnagar, officials detected serious violations at Ganesh Bangalore Bakery in Subhash Nagar. Food Safety officers found 750 damaged eggs that were foul-smelling and infested with houseflies. Authorities also discarded 20 kg of cakes suspected to have been prepared using the spoiled eggs.

“Expired and spoiled food articles, along with suspected reused cooking oil, were discarded on the spot during the inspections. Enforcement samples were collected from the establishments and sent for laboratory analysis,” the department said.

They further added that necessary action is being initiated against the Food Business Operators concerned under the provisions of the Food Safety and Standards Act.
